⚠️ darosior opened an issue: "wallet coin selection: be aware of timelocks and allow commands to set an optional block height when selecting coins"
(https://github.com/bitcoin/bitcoin/issues/27527)
The wallet should not select a yet-unavailable coin to fund a transaction. We could use the latest block height by default and allow the user to set one when calling for instance `walletcreatefundedpsbt`, to effectively tell the wallet "select me coins such as they'll be available after block height `N`).

Also maybe the wallet should set the right values for `nSequence` / `nLockTime` if it spends timelocked coins? Curious what people think.

📝 theStack opened a pull request: "test: fix `feature_addrman.py` on big-endian systems"
(https://github.com/bitcoin/bitcoin/pull/27529)
The test `feature_addrman.py` currently serializes the addrdb without specifying endianness for `int`s, so the machine's native byte order is used (see https://docs.python.org/3/library/struct.html#byte-order-size-and-alignment) and the generated `peers.dat` would be invalid on big-endian systems (our internal (de)serializers always use little-endian, see `ser_{read,write}data32`). Fix this by explicitly specifying little-endian serialization via the `<` character in `struct.pack(...)`.
